- [ ] **Retry failed exports (Corvane key ceremony, step 7).** After the signing quorum completes, verify that all ledger exports reached the Halden archive. Any export marked FAILED must be retried exactly once before the ceremony closes; do not requeue in bulk. Retries require unsealing the export appliance, which was locked at the start of the ceremony. The appliance prompts for the ceremony recovery passphrase, recorded immediately below for the release manager.

vault phrase of fafop-hahop = ralys-kasion-normir-belix-silys-fendor

FAQ: How do blue-green deploys work for the Ledgerfin billing worker?

We run two identical worker pools, blue and green. Traffic cuts over only after invoice reconciliation passes on the idle pool. Rollback is a single switch flip. If the cutover tool locks you out mid-deploy, the recovery passphrase you need is listed directly below.

unlock words, baguf-badug: aldath-ralwyn-gilath-oliys-sorius-raleth-pelmir-praeth-lamix-druvan-siliel-fraax-queniel

## Broker upgrade — Murkwell MQ 4.x

Drain consumers first. Run the drain script from the ops bastion, wait for queue depth zero on all vhosts. Snapshot the mnesia-style state dir before touching packages. Upgrade one node at a time; the Varnholt cluster tolerates a single node down, nothing more. Verify the version banner after each restart, then rejoin. Do not change flags mid-upgrade. The values below must match on every node exactly.

deployment values, bahop-fahag:
[silok]
host = silok.lumictech.test
user = silok_svc
database = silok_prod